Wisconsin-Interest-Rates.com Hires Additional Customer Service Agents

Increased mortgage requests has created employment opportunities for Wisconsin-Interest-Rates.com. An explosion of consumer requests has led to the hiring of 5 new customer service agents to accommodate for the influx of new requests.

2011-05-04
COLUMBUS, WI, May 04, 2011 (Press-News.org) Wisconsin-Interest-Rates.com has hired 5 new customer service agents to handle the increase in call and internet volume. Website traffic volume has substantially exceeded expectations and has necessitated the move to hire additional customer service agents. According to Debra Geboy, Human Resources Director of Wisconsin-Interest-Rates.com, "It was necessary to immediately hire 5 new agents due to the over-whelming response to our internet marketing initiative."

The website matches home owners in Wisconsin to HUD approved mortgage lenders in Wisconsin. The mission of Wisconsin-Interest-Rates.com is to keep business local to the home owners and utilize Wisconsin based mortgage banks to fulfill that mission. The informational requests from the home owners is distributed to no more than 3 lenders.

Wisconsin-interest-rates.com is a company and website that matches home owners in Wisconsin to HUD approved mortgage lenders in Wisconsin to help lower interest rates while they are still low. The site requests basic information from the potential borrower to determine which local lenders to send the request for information to. The information required in the online form is for contact name, address, contact phone, estimated loan amount, and estimated property value. This information is disseminated to the appropriate lenders and then contacted directly by the lenders.

"Wisconsin-interest-rates.com has a different philosophy from other similar sites. The request is sent to no more than 3 potential lenders as to limit the number of phone calls received by the potential borrower. Other lead companies send the information to up to 10 different lenders and sometimes even more and can confuse the potential borrower as to who they spoke to," states marketing director Vern Garrett.

The lenders chosen are interviewed and selected to be the best lenders in the areas and still will allow for competition to get the client the lowest rates and best terms in the financial industry.

Sharp's Audio Visual presents SmartBoardsCanada.ca For Your Smartboards Needs

2011-05-04
The SMART Board is an interactive, computerized white board that is connected to the teacher's computer and all that resides within it. It can be operated from the computer, or by touching the board itself with a fingertip or wand. SMART Board are changing the way teachers do their jobs and widely diversifying the learning environment for their students.
